2016 CLEVELAND full schedule

Every grade and step already includes the 18.87% locality adjustment for 2016. Click a grade to open its dedicated single-grade pay scale page for CLEVELAND.

Grade Step 1 Step 2 Step 3 Step 4 Step 5 Step 6 Step 7 Step 8 Step 9 Step 10
GS-1 $21,804$22,533$23,258$23,980$24,705$25,129$25,846$26,569$26,597$27,270
GS-2 $24,515$25,098$25,910$26,597$26,899$27,691$28,482$29,274$30,066$30,857
GS-3 $26,748$27,640$28,531$29,423$30,314$31,206$32,097$32,989$33,880$34,772
GS-4 $30,028$31,029$32,030$33,030$34,031$35,032$36,033$37,034$38,035$39,036
GS-5 $33,595$34,715$35,835$36,954$38,074$39,194$40,314$41,433$42,553$43,673
GS-6 $37,449$38,697$39,945$41,193$42,441$43,689$44,938$46,186$47,434$48,682
GS-7 $41,615$43,002$44,390$45,777$47,164$48,551$49,938$51,326$52,713$54,100
GS-8 $46,087$47,623$49,159$50,694$52,230$53,766$55,302$56,838$58,373$59,909
GS-9 $50,904$52,600$54,296$55,993$57,689$59,385$61,081$62,778$64,474$66,170
GS-10 $56,057$57,925$59,794$61,663$63,531$65,400$67,269$69,137$71,006$72,874
GS-11 $61,588$63,641$65,694$67,746$69,799$71,852$73,905$75,958$78,011$80,064
GS-12 $73,819$76,280$78,741$81,201$83,662$86,123$88,583$91,044$93,504$95,965
GS-13 $87,781$90,707$93,634$96,560$99,487$102,414$105,340$108,267$111,193$114,120
GS-14 $103,730$107,187$110,645$114,103$117,561$121,019$124,477$127,935$131,393$134,851
GS-15 $122,015$126,083$130,151$134,218$138,286$142,354$146,422$150,489$154,557$158,625

About the 2016 CLEVELAND table

The CLEVELAND Locality Area used the official OPM Cleveland-Akron-Canton, OH-PA boundary in 2016. Federal employees whose duty station was inside this boundary used this table instead of the 2016 nationwide base GS table.

In 2016, the locality adjustment was 18.87%. A GS-1 Step 1 salary in this area was $21,804, and a senior GS-15 Step 10 salary reached $158,625.

What was covered by this pay area

The pay area covered 23 counties and cities across Ohio, Pennsylvania. Some of the included jurisdictions include Ashland County, OH, Ashtabula County, OH, Carroll County, OH, Columbiana County, OH, Crawford County, OH, Cuyahoga County, OH, Erie County, OH, Geauga County, OH, Harrison County, OH, Holmes County, OH, Huron County, OH, Lake County, OH, and more.
